Benefits of Using Potato Starch
Potato starch is a versatile ingredient that can enhance the texture and smoothness of your culinary creations. It acts as a binding agent, creating smooth sauces, soups, and gravies. Furthermore, potato starch offers a mild flavor that doesn't overpower the taste of your dishes. Another benefit is its ability to create crispy coatings for fried foods, resulting in a deliciously crunchy finish.
